Ceramic Roof Tiles

Ceramic roof tiles are one of the oldest and still the most popular roofing materials found on Polish roofs. They are known for their durability, fire resistance, and relatively low water absorption. Made from natural materials, their production process has remained largely unchanged for centuries.

Highly valued by architects, ceramic tiles remain a top choice among investors. Available in various shapes and colors, they meet the needs of even the most demanding customers. These tiles suit both classic and modern architecture. Their eco-friendliness ensures long-term investment value, combined with durability and aesthetics.




Concrete Roof Tiles

Concrete (cement) roof tiles, like ceramic ones, offer a highly durable roofing solution. Made from a mix of cement, sand, and water, they are additionally colored with pigments, and the production process is eco-friendly.
They are weather-resistant, provide excellent sound insulation, and resist UV rays well. Their smooth surface ensures watertightness and aesthetic appearance. Available in a wide range of colors and classic forms, they are suitable for both small houses and larger residential buildings.

Metal Roof Tiles

Metal roof tiles are a lightweight roofing option that places minimal load on the roof truss, reducing construction costs. Their shape and appearance resemble traditional tiles, but they are usually made of steel sheet coated with several protective paint layers. The core thickness and coating type extend their lifespan and protect against corrosion and UV radiation. Still widely used, they are appreciated by roofers for their easy processing and simple installation.

Standing Seam Panels

Standing seam panels are a modern roofing option resembling traditional standing seam roofs. Their distinctive edges allow for click-lock installation, enhancing structure stiffness and sealing. Their versatility allows use as both roofing and façade panels, providing a unique exterior finish vertically or horizontally. Custom-sized panels are suitable for classic and modern architecture, delivering a stylish and distinctive look.

Trapezoidal Sheets

Trapezoidal sheets combine quality and aesthetics. Their popularity is due to a wide range of colors and profiles. Highly corrosion-resistant, high-profile sheets are also used in construction of halls and industrial facilities. They can be installed on low-pitched roofs and façades. Commonly used for carports, fences, and soffits, they offer a universal and durable solution.

Slate Roofing

Slate is a fully natural material, and its processing is eco-friendly. Its composition varies depending on the mineral grains within. Roofing slate usually comes in graphite shades. Only carefully selected slates are used for roofing. Thanks to its durability and uniqueness, it delivers a one-of-a-kind, elegant look. Slate roofs blend perfectly into both traditional and modern architecture. It’s a timeless solution offering lasting beauty for years.

Clay Tile Roofing

Undoubtedly one of the oldest roofing materials in Warmia (originating from the history of East Prussia), clay tiles have been used for centuries. Over time, several types of ceramic tiles have evolved, and they are still widely applied in classic and modern residential buildings, churches, and historic landmarks.
